PROCEDURE

实验过程

A reaction vessel equipped with an efficient stirrer was charged with (Z)-ethyl 3-((2-amino-2-oxoethyl)amino)-3-(5-chloro-2-methoxyphenyl)acrylate (15 g, 50.2 mmol), butyl acetate (150 mL) and trimethylsilyl isothiocyanate (160.7 mmole, 21.1 g, 22.7 mL) and the mixture was heated to reflux. After 15 hours, the mixture was cooled to 30° C. and treated with 1 N aqueous sodium hydroxide (112.5 mL, 112.5 mmoles). After 30 min, the organic layer was separated and extracted with another portion of 1 N sodium hydroxide (37.5 mL, 37.5 mmoles). The combined aqueous phases were extracted twice with dichloromethane (2×45 mL), filtered, and treated with 6N HCl until a pH of 2.5 was achieved. After stirring for 1 hour, the resulting solid was isolated by vacuum filtration, resuspended in 100 mL of a 1:1 methanol-water solution, heated with stirring at 50° C. for 2 hours, and cooled to room temperature before collecting the solid by vacuum filtration, pulling dry and drying in a vacuum oven (20 mm Hg, 50° C.) for 12 hours to afford 8.7 g of the desired product as a tan solid.
